Suyi Kim Appointment
Suyi Kim was appointed as Senior Managing Director & Global Head of Private Equity at CPP Investments.
She will lead the Private Equity department, which makes private equity investments globally.
Kim will continue to be a member of the Senior Management Team.
She will oversee the PE team, which focuses on close alignment of interests between shareholders and management, delivering attractive risk-adjusted returns over extended time horizons.
The PE team maintains relationships with 160 private equity fund managers and other specialized partners.
As of March 31, 2021, PE managed C$125.1 billion in assets.

Kim's background in private equity, extensive experience leading CPP Investments' Asia Pacific business, and deep knowledge of the organization make her ideally suited for this role.
She joined CPP Investments in 2007 after gaining global private equity experience at Ontario Teachers' Pension Plan and The Carlyle Group.
Kim also worked at McKinsey & Co. in various Asian countries and at PricewaterhouseCoopers.

3 Questions with Suyi Kim

Suyi Kim, the Senior Managing Director & Head of Asia Pacific at CPP Investments, has built a remarkable presence in the region. She was the first international employee within CPP Investments and was tasked with opening the first office in Hong Kong in 2008.
Starting with just four employees, Suyi has overseen the growth of CPP Investments' Asia office to over 130 people. This is a testament to her leadership and vision.
In just 11 years, CPP Investments has achieved over CDN $100 billion exposure in Asia, with extended offices in Mumbai and Sydney. This is a remarkable accomplishment that highlights the success of CPP Investments' strategy in the region.
Suyi attributes the success of CPP Investments in Asia to the talent and commitment of her team. She has built strong relationships with companies like Alibaba, which she has worked with since the company was private.
